Starting Pay Rate: Per Adjunct Faculty Pay Scale
Schedule Information: Days/evenings/weekends depending upon course schedule
***This posting will be used to obtain a pool of qualified candidates for the above subjects. As teaching needs arise, these applications will be reviewed for possible interviews***
The number of adjunct instructors hired varies from semester to semester, depending upon the needs of the department. Your application can remain "Under Review by Committee" for 18 months. You may check your status at any time by logging into jobs.harpercollege.edu with your username and password.
Job Description: Adjunct instructor to teach Interior Design courses. Ad junct faculty have a workload of fewer than 24 contact hours or equivalent work load per academic year, i.e. fall and spring semesters.
Education Requirements: Bachelor's Degree with a major in Interior Design, Architecture, or Fine Arts.
Experience Requirements: At least two years teaching experience in the Interior Design or Architecture at college level. Must be an effective, enthusiastic teacher committed to teaching Interior Design skills at the community college level. National Kitchen and Bath Association Certified Master Kitchen and Bath Designer (CMKBD) a strong plus.
Required Documents: ***A resume and cover letter are required to complete the application process***
* Official transcripts required upon hire
* Employment is contingent upon Criminal Background Check.
* Employment sponsorship is not available.
Applicable Benefits: We offer a competitive, semester by semester adjunct pay, with some tuition waivers available after 3 semesters; sick and personal business leave; and a comprehensive Adjunct Faculty Development Program.
